In April of this year, we bought a boat near Ipswich, and have spent the summer leisurely sailing her back to Scotland.
Contrary to tradition, and with apologies to Dylan Winter, we took the Keep Turning Right approach (i.e. clockwise), along the south coast, out to the Isles of Scilly, and up the Irish Sea, which turned out to be a good decision given the extended period of easterlies that we had for the first part of the trip, and now the more usual southwesterlies just as we turned north.
We are now having a few days on the Isle of Man before heading over to Ireland. We plan to get back to the west coast of Scotland in September sometime.
